App Description

Supports PostgreSQL, MySQL, and SQLite.

Get tailor-made queries from a schema-aware AI assistant:
Copilot generates queries based on your database schema, including tables, columns, enums, constraints, and more. Rows are never passed to Copilot.

Insert, update, and delete with ease:
Generate SQL to modify your data with an intuitive user experience. Includes inputs optimized for each data type.

Bring your data to life with charts:
Easily generate line, bar, and pie charts from your SQL results. Also, Copilot will automatically suggest appropriate charts for generated SQL.

Ask your database anything:
Use natural language to get precise answers from your database. Get prompt suggestions and comfortably explore your data. Generate complex modifications tailored to your database schema.

Thoughtful, customizable design:
SmartQuery has a strong focus on user experience and accessibility. Adjust the theme and primary color to your liking.

Security is our top priority:
When handling credentials and table data, there is no room for compromise. That's why we've taken the following steps to make SmartQuery as secure as possible:
- Local-first: Storing credentials, connecting to databases, saving queries, and more always works locally by default. Data is only sent to our servers if you enable optional cloud features.
- Encrypted credentials: When storing credentials in the cloud, you can encrypt them with your account password. This way, your credentials can only be read by you, even in the unlikely event of a data breach.
- Need-to-know basis: Your data is never stored or logged, even when connecting through our cloud. We always use the minimum amount of data necessary to make a feature work. For instance, row data is never sent to our AI as context, only schema information.
- Web best practices: Data is always transferred via HTTPS and protected from man-in-the-middle attacks. Our cloud uses state-of-the-art protection against DDoS attacks and other threats. The web app is protected against XSS and XSRF attacks and other web vulnerabilities.
